The reta01 module supports the modbustcp and ethernetip network protocols. The fena01 modbus tcp and ethernet ip adapter expands abb. Modbus tcp ip optional communication module profibus dp v1 optional communication module in the profibus master mode. An00265, an265, part 1, its supporting files see part 2support package. Ac500 abb modbus tcp, rtu,codesys plc webserver, cp600. English, chinese, french, german, italian, spanish. Modbus tcp does not require a checksum calculation as lower layers already provide checksum protection. Advanced tcp ip data logger professional, enterprise or trial version for modbus tcp. How many modbus rtu connections possible from ccf 10p modules.
Compact control builder ac800m configuration abb ltd. Anybus xgateway modbus tcp server modbus rtu slave. Mar 17, 20 modbustcp protocol is not built into the controllogix, but it can be implemented, with some effort, using the open sockets feature of the 1756en2t. Functions as a modbus tcp client master or modbus rtuover tcp. Hi, has anybody done modbus rtu comms between abb industrial it ac800m controller and honeywell tdc 3000 dcs. The connection to the inverter is in rs485 but due to the distance i have inserted a wifi gateway rs485. The tcp, or transport protocol, is used to ensure data is received and sent correctly, and the ip is the address and routing information. Routing protocol rnrp developed by abb handles alternative paths between nodes and automatically adapts to topology changes.
Abb may have one or more patents or pending patent applications protecting the intellectual property in the abb products described in this document. Strong knowledge, understanding, and experience in various communication protocols such as modbus, iec61850, opc, iec608705101,103 and 104. We are looking to communicate between a windows server master and ci867 card as a slave. Free download runs in demo mode with full functionality. In the controller identity field, enter the ip address of the plc. An00199002 connecting cp600 to motion products via modbus tcp. Ac500 plc and abb acs355 drive via modbus tcpip with. Mp200 system to the abb 800xa, ac800m of the main line. Mb 300, comli, siemens 3964r, modbus rtu, modbus tcp. Modbus tcp means that the modbus protocol is used on top of ethernet tcp ip.
Modbus tcp is an open industrial ethernet network which has been specified by the modbus ida user organization in cooperation with the internet engeneering task force ietf as an rfc internet standard. Compact control builder control diagram editor part 1. Modbus tcp ip configuration for any 3rd party plc, hmi, scada also able to connect. The xgateways primary function is with the fast transfer of cyclic io data between the two networks. How to enable communication between a rockwell controllogix plc which uses ethernet ip and a modbus tcp device the example uses a schneider altivar 320 drive. Python script that retreives informations with modbus tcp on abb solar inverter and writes it into a csv file. Since openhab does not have the tcp rtu protocol, i configured. Feb 03, 2017 compact control builder control diagram editor tutorial. Integration of multivendor ieds like abb, siemens, ge, schneider, alstom, sepam with alstom sas over iec61850 with goose capabilities. Automation builder is available in basic, standard and premium editions meeting the needs of small projects and managing the challenges of many and large projects for oem and system integrators. Minimize costs when connecting modbus tcp networksdevices to controllogix or compactlogix controllers with an ethernet ip interface. Ekip com profinet, ekip com ethernet ip, ekip com hub, ekip com modbus tcp sta, ekip link.
This application note will take you through the hardware installation and configuration of abb acs355 drives and eco plc in order to prepare for modbus tcp ip protocol control. This provides a very simple and easy means to send and receive data from your devices. Modbus utility modbus utility is a free software provided. The following is a list of terms associated with compact control builder. Ci867k01 modbus tcp communication interface license. Abb ability system 800xa control and io overview abb group. Application note connecting cp600 to motion products via modbus tcp an00199002 abb motion control products 5. It seems the problem is that both want to be master. Several cpu modules are available that vary in terms of processing power, memory size, silrating, and redundancy support. I will appreciate if somebody answers the following questions related to ac 870 p controllers of abb 800xa. Modbus tcp now brings the modbus communi cation protocol. If i select modbus tcp on wincc i can only select modicon plcs.
Abb library is a web tool for searching for documents related to abb products and services. Configuration of communication protocols for tcp ip, iec608705104, modbus tcp, modbus rtu, can configuration of communication protocols for profinet, ethercat for ac500 v3 and supported ac500 local io modules and ac500 extension modules. Mar 08, 2020 abb ac 800m pm865 controller the abb ac 800m pm865 controller is a family of railmounted modules, consisting of ac 800m cpus, communication modules, power supply modules and various accessories. To communicate with multiple slave devices, different tcp ip connection is needed for each slave device. However, at aotewell automation we specialize in sourcing hardtofind products, and although the lead time varies, the average is between 57 business days. But automation builder can still be used to access previous versions of drive iec 611 programming. Device working as a gateway protocol conversion between an ethernet network with modbus rtu protocol and a knx tp network. Modbus is an open masterslave application protocol that can be used on several different physical layers. The basic library contains basic building blocks for ac 800m control software. An00199002 connecting cp600 to motion products via. Modbus tcp means that the modbus protocol is used on top of ethernettcp ip.
Modbus tcp and rtu fieldbus protocols abb 800xa dcs. Due to its open standards modbus tcp is common for the use of ethernet in the fields of automation. Advanced serial data logger professional, enterprise or trial version for modbus rtu. The prolinx modbus tcp ip to bacnet ip client gateway creates a powerful connection between devices on a modbus tcp ip network and bacnet devices. Modbus tcp communicates via the ci867 communication interface unit. The program contains sample written in function diagram, structure text and function block diagram. Redundant control network on mms and tcpip, using redundant. New are no longer continuously manufactured, and therefore supply is scarce. Ac 800m hardware platform can be programmed to perform multiple functions, depending on the specific unit configuration and operating system selected. Modbus is an application protocol that assigns the ways of managing and passing data between various layers without being affected by the protocol used by the next immediate layer. Modbus ethernet gateway convert modbus rtuascii slaves.
Compact control builder ac800m configuration abb group. An00199, an199, this application note details how the hmi panels can interface with abb motion products via modbus tcp. Foundation fieldbus, profibus dp, profinet io, drivebus, insum, af 100, ethernet ip and devicenet, and iec 61850 are dedicated to io communication. Nov 17, 2011 the modbus data structure is defined using the application layer used in the tcpip protocol. Modbus over udp is also possible although not widely used. Modbuspal a java modbus simulator modbuspal is a project to develop a pcbased modbus simulator. This offloads your plc from working with additional calculations. Interconnection osi stack with the tcpip protocol in the transportnetwork. Application example ac500 modbus tcp ip data exchange between two ac500.
Modbus tcp, mod5tomod5, and sattbus are standard protocols for general. Control software, control builder key functions, hardware modules and io families. How to add three rs485 ports into a single rs 232 with modem modbus. Essentially, the modbus tcpip command is a modbus rtu command included in an ethernet tcpip wrapper. Dec 12, 2019 modbus protocol can be used for sending data over serial lines rs485, rs422, rs232, and tcpip modbus tcp protocols.
If not, is separate module available for modbus tcp ip interface to ac. Products control systems 800xa controllers ac 800m hardware ac 800m hardware 5. In addition, other protocols such as mb 300, comli, siemens 3964r, modbus rtu, modbus tcp, sattbus, and mod5tomod5 can be used. The communication capabilities of abb plcs ac800 plc devices this plc model line is designed for process automation. I am trying to have an abb ac800m with a modbus tcp card ci867 communicate, through a 3g router, with a remote moxa w5340hsdpa io with build in 3g modem.
The software or hardware described in this document is furnished under a license and. It is possible to communicate with various devices by the abb company in various ways. Abb reta01 modbus and ethernet adapter, acs550, acs800. You have configured the communication settings on the device. Ethernet tcp ip ethernet tcp ip ethernet tcp ip controlit ac 800pec controlit ac 800m fieldit fieldbus solutions cex bus extension plant network control network cex fieldbus rs422 abb 5 hardware and communication modules according to process needs any combination of fast and slow ios, large and small topologies, installed locally and. Abb dcs pm891 cpu abb ac800m plc ac 800m controller abb ac 800m pm891 abb plc abb dcs controller the abb ac 800m pm891 abb plc abb dcs controller is a family of railmounted modules, consisting of ac 800m cpus, communication modules, power supply modules and various accessoriepm891s. Abb reta01 modbus and ethernet adapter, acs550, acs800 modbus and ethernet adapter. The field bus parameters in group 51 are blank back to factory defaults after downloading a drivebrowser parameter file to the acs800 drive. The modbus tcpip or modbus tcp is a protocol that is used for communications over tcpip networks. The server does not have a slaveid since it uses an ip address instead. Ethernet tcpip ethernet tcpip ethernet tcpip controlit ac 800pec controlit ac 800m fieldit fieldbus solutions cex bus extension plant network control network cex fieldbus rs422 abb 5 hardware and communication modules according to process needs any combination of fast and slow ios, large and small topologies, installed locally and. The user must be familiar with these terms before reading this manual.
Modbus tcp for system 800xa enables collaboration and communication to allow shared views of all equipment. Free modbus plc simulator home this protocol simulator started one weekend as a test program while developing a scadahmi with modbus rtu and tcp ip and afterward came in useful testing an embedded gnulinux device too. Both machines support profibus, modbus tcp and opc. Abb ac800m plc ac800m dcs product china trading company. Unlike modbus rtuascii, which a master can communicate to multiple slaves using uid, modbus tcp sets up a point to point connection.
How to connect a rockwell plc ethernetip and a modbus. However, it appears that wincc does not want to play along. Abb ac800m plc ac800m dcs product ac800m abb products made in france, china trading company. Controlling a vfd using modbustcp or ethernetip using. Simply put, this is a modbus rtu message transmitted with a tcp ip wrapper and sent over a network instead of serial lines. Configuration of communication protocols for tcp ip, modbus, cs31, iec608705104.
The successor engineering tool for acs880, dcs880 and dct880 programming will be the drive application builder. Ac 800m control and io seamlessly integrate traditionally isolated process, power and safety. Ac800m to mp277 entries forum industry support siemens. System overview modbus beckhoff new automation technology. Ethernet communication interface with modbustcp protocol the mtq22fbp.
Ac500 abb modbus tcp, rtu,codesys plc webserver, cp600 webserver,opc uygulamalar. An00198004,inclusion of modbus protocol support as standard makes integration of abb products with any other modbus rtu tcp device as simple as possible. The software or hardware described in this document is furnished under a license and may be. Modbustcp is a variant of the modbus family of simple, vendor neutral communication protocols intended for supervision and control of automation equipment. Includes one software license needed to receive an ip. Abb dcs pm891 cpu abb ac800m plc ac 800m controller. Common readwrite single and multiple register function codes are supported. Demo mode allows sending and receiving six request messages. Modbus tcp, modbus udp and modbus rtu clientserver library for. The hardware units which form the ac 800m controller. Af 100, and ethernetip and devicenet can be connected to the network via. Fast copying io data big data support the linking device primary function is with the fast transfer of large io data between the two networks. The modbus opc server is a powerful tool that enables a secure access to your control and automation systems and opens new connectivity horizons to other parties and it is available at an unbeatable price.
We are using three load managers em 6000 digitan series multifunction meters, which have inbuilt rs 485 port. The loss of communications will not happen until a power cycle of the drive. Application example ac500 modbus tcpip data exchange between two. Read coils fc1 read discrete inputs fc2 read holding registers. When an address greater than 255 is entered, the software automatically switches to 2 byte addressing and stays in this mode for all addresses until the 2 byte addressing is manually turned off. This standalone dinrail mounted protocol gateway provides a single ethernet port. Modbus activex control for visual basic, excel etc. Modbus rtu is an open, serial communications protocol based on the masterslave architecture. When no value for the ip address is entered, the editor automatically fills in the. Abb pm851 cpu abb ac800m plc ac 800m controller abb ac 800m pm851 controller the abb ac 800m pm851 controller is a family of railmounted modules, consisting of ac 800m cpus, communication modules, power supply modules and various accessories. Since it is extremely easy to implement on all kinds of serial interfaces, it has gained wide acceptance. A modbus messaging implementation guide provided by schneider automation outlines a modified protocol specifically. This is an ac800m series plc when the components were selected, the spec sheets showed a number of communication protocols that we thought we could use.
Abb dcs pm865 cpu abb ac800m plc ac 800m controller. Abb library is a web tool for searching for documents related to abb. Motion control products application note integrated modbus. Modbus communication with conzerv energy meter and abb.
The demo can be restarted to send and receive more messages. Having selected abb modbus tcp the software will now ask us to configure the connected devices if the hmi is connected to a single modbus tcp slave device e. The mbaxp demo is a complete operating activex control that has a 60minutes time limit. Compact 800 engineering compact control builder ac. By default, the simply modbus software uses 1 byte addressing.
Hi guys, just doing a addition on a project i have 12 x vsd danfoss drives working great over the last 12 months on modbus tcp, ip. The list contains terms and abbreviations that are unique to abb or have a usage or definition that is different from standard industry usage. Abb dcs ac 800m distributed control system programming. Engineering of plc controls via tcpip or serial youtube. Main benefits simple standard cables between mtq22fbp. Modbus tcp, sattbus, comli and siemens 3964r protocols. Mb 300, comli, siemens 3964r, modbus rtu, modbus tcp, mod5tomod5, and sattbus are standard protocols for general data communication between controllers. The tutorial shows you how to set up the communication with the programmable logic controller plc ac 500 and your engineering tool.
Abb library reta01 ethernet adapter with modbustcp. Modbus tcpip is an ethernetbased network that uses the tcp and ip protocols to transfer to and from devices. You can think of this as a letter being sent and ethernet tcpip acts like an envelope for the modbus commands. The anybus xgateway allows you to seamlessly interconnect plc control systems and their connected devices between modbus tcp and modbus rtu networks. This app contains examples of how to implement modbus tcp master and modbus rtu slave using ci867 modbus tcp ip communication module. This condition will only happen with ethernet ip, there is no problem with the fieldbus parameter blanking with modbus tcp ip. Ac 800m can be defined as a hardware platform consisting of individual hardware units. This tutorial teaches you about modbus serial and modbus tcp ip communications as well as modbus addressing, data structures, function codes and. Implemented on the latest process graphics 2 software. Compact control builder ac 800m product guide abb group. According to my documentation, the inverter communicates via the modbus rtu serial protocol. Using control word and speed reference for control, the client has just installed a abb drive a acs550, taking the modbus drive count to, i. Modbus tcp ip is a simple modbus protocol running on ethernet over a tcp interface.
The basic library contains basic building blocks for ac 800m control software like data types. We have found the problem and its the unit identifier address that doesnt match between ac800m and the remote moxa io. Mounting in distribution board on en 60715 rail 4 modular units, each 18 mm. Oct 02, 2015 introduction to abb dcs ac 800m training this video explains the basic structure of abb dcs ac 800m. Unlike other modbus to opc interfaces, the opc server for modbus can grant and deny access to tags based on user login. There are multiple options for communication with these devices, but the most commonly used is the opc server. The ip address used by modbus tcp is usually set by the rotary address switches on the front of the e100 product.
383 1480 966 1027 30 1265 1183 961 19 617 733 377 574 792 109 414 664 172 862 71 37 885 1246 184 824 1024 460 1075 1351 920 1080 166 46